Understanding Composite Doors
Before diving into glass replacement, it’s essential to understand what composite doors are and how they work. Composite doors are built from a mixture of materials, consisting of wood, PVC, and insulating foam, which are created to mimic the feel and look of standard wooden doors. The glass sections of these doors can be made from different types of glazing, offering alternatives for energy effectiveness, looks, and security.

Composite door glass may need replacement for different reasons:
Cracks or Breakage: Accidents can take place, and glass panels may break or crack.Condensation: If moisture kinds in between the panes, this suggests that the seal has actually stopped working.Visual Upgrade: Homeowners might want to alter the design or style of their door.Energy Efficiency: Upgrading to more energy-efficient glass can conserve on heating expenses.Kinds Of Glass Used in Composite Doors
There are a number of kinds of glass commonly utilized in composite door repair experts doors:
Glass TypeAdvantagesDrawbacksSingle GlazingCost-effective and uncomplicatedPoor insulation, restricted securityDouble GlazingExcellent thermal insulation and soundproofingHeavier and more costlyTriple GlazingSuperior energy efficiency and sound reductionHeaviest and highest upfront expenseLaminated GlassEnhanced security and UV protectionCan be more expensiveLow-E GlassReduces UV rays, enhancing energy performanceCan be more expensive, delicateTools and Materials Needed for Replacement

Changing glass in a composite door can be simple if you follow these steps:
Step 1: Assess the Damage
Before beginning, evaluate the degree of the damage to identify what type of glass you will require.
Action 2: Gather Your Materials
Collect all the tools and products noted above to ensure you’re ready for the task.
Step 3: Remove the Door from Its Frame
Thoroughly take the door off its hinges to facilitate simple access.
Step 4: Remove the Old Glass
Utilizing a putty knife, gently pry off the old glass, making sure not to damage the frame. If the glass is laminated or double-glazed, it may be more challenging to remove.
Step 5: Clean the Frame
Thoroughly clean the frame where the new glass will fit, getting rid of old sealant or debris.
Action 6: Prepare the New Glass
Measure and cut the replacement glass to fit the opening if required.
Step 7: Install the New Glass
Place the new glass carefully, guaranteeing it’s well-seated in the frame.
Step 8: Seal the Edges
Apply silicone sealant around the edges to secure the glass and prevent water ingress.
Step 9: Reinstall the Door
When the glass is protected and the sealant has cured, thoroughly rehang the door in its frame.
Action 10: Clean Up
Dispose of old glass responsibly and clean your work area.
FAQ About Composite Door Glass Replacement1. How much does it cost to change glass in a composite door?
The cost can differ commonly depending upon the type of glass, the extent of damage, and whether you employ a professional. Normally, prices vary from ₤ 150 to ₤ 600.
2. Can I replace the glass myself, or should I hire a professional?
If you are comfortable with DIY tasks and have the right tools, you can replace the glass yourself. Nevertheless, hiring a professional makes sure that the work is done properly and safely.
3. For how long does it require to replace the glass?
A complete replacement can take anywhere from 1 to 3 hours, depending on your experience and the complexity of the task.
4. What kind of glass is best for energy effectiveness?
Double or triple-glazed glass is usually the very best option for energy effectiveness as it offers remarkable insulation.
5. Will replacing the glass impact the guarantee of my door?
It may, depending on your door manufacturer’s policies. Constantly inspect the service warranty details before continuing with any repairs or replacements.
